Beacons Closet

Beacon's Closet is one of the most trusted thrift stores in the city. It has several locations in Brooklyn and Manhattan and offers 35 percent cash or 55 percent as store credit for your clothes. They accept both modern and vintage clothing, shoes, and accessories. This locally-owned shop has been in business for over 20 years and is known for offering some of the lowest prices on second-hand merchandise.

Beacons closet is a well-curated approach to thrift shopping and is designed to draw middle- and upper-class buyers. The store's wide selection of clothing is sure to please fashion lovers everywhere, and it is the perfect place to get a bohemian look for a fraction of the cost. The store is also a great resource for reusable clothing, and they even offer a recycle-your-clothes program.

Most resale shops have guidelines on what they'll or will not purchase. Beacon's Closet, for example will only accept certain brands and styles. Buffalo Exchange, on the contrary, will take any item. Before you bring in large quantities of worn-out clothing, it is important to find out what resale shops will accept. A good rule of thumb is to restrict your donations to items that are in season, and make sure your clothes are clean and in good condition. Don't bring a large garbage bag full of unneeded clothing, as it's a major turnoff for buyers.

Cure Thrift Shop

Cure Thrift Shop is a thrift store that is non-profit and located in the East Village that benefits juvenile diabetes research and advocacy. This eclectic shop sells clothing, furniture, and home decor. Its selection is one of the top in New York City and includes vintage pieces. It also has a wide assortment of shoes and accessories. The store is worth a visit, especially during its twice-yearly whatever-you-can-fit-in-this-bag-that-costs-just-$15 sales.

Liz Wolff, who founded Cure in 2008 She has noticed that the general public is becoming more conscious of issues related to sustainability and is more interested in purchasing second-hand clothes. She believes that the current trend comes from two sources such as the influencers on TikTok, and the desire of customers to make environmentally friendly choices. She also has noticed an increase in demand for vintage cardigans and knits. She also says that people are looking to purchase items made of recycled materials.

Totokaelo

Totokaelo offers the latest in modern fashion. The boutique has a wide selection of contemporary designer labels, including The Row and Vetements. It also has its own line of soft tees and pleated tank dresses. Jill Wenger is a Seattle native who has always claimed New York to be her source of inspiration. The bicoastal stores she has set reflect this view. Her collections explore the ambivalences that exist between black and white, masculine or feminine and witty or serious physical and digital and tradition and modernity.

The two Manhattan stores of the brand are filled with mannequins wearing sutured sweater dresses and coats that have wigs, painted panels featuring designers such as Rei Kawakubo and Issey miyake adorned with googly eyes and other visual clues to the brand’s obsession with the intersections of fashion and culture. The space is reminiscent of the roughness of the city's industrial past and the intimacy of a home where women (and even men) can find the perfect style.

Totokaelo like a lot of other high end boutiques, has felt the strain from the COVID-19 pandemic. E-tailers and sister retailers Need Supply and Totokaelo are closing, according to sources in the Cut, the result of a difficult retail environment and the impact of the virus on consumer spending. The news was made known to the employees in a companywide conference call last week. Corey S. Booker is a lawyer at parent company NSTO and he confirmed that "necessary measures are being taken" to wind down operations in a responsible and orderly manner.

Crossroads Trading

Established in 1991, Crossroads is a brand new and recycled fashion retailer that has been a pioneer in the resale market since its beginning. This company specializes on high-quality clothing from name-brands at affordable prices. The company's slogan "Sell Shop, Shop and Repeat" appeals to eco-conscious and trendy customers who love changing their wardrobes.

The chain of stores is famous for its affordable designer labels, but they also carry popular brands such as Marc Jacobs and Coach. The stores are situated in many neighborhoods, online Shopping figures uk and each one is a reflection list of online shopping sites in uk the local, popular fashions. Call ahead to confirm what styles are wanted by the store. You can also sign up for their 24-hour drop-off selling service to make the process more efficient.

Saks Fifth Avenue

Saks Fifth Avenue, the department store chain that is a luxury provides a luxurious shopping experience. From couture dresses and handbags to cosmetics and jewelry The company has something for everyone. Customers can also avail of personal shopping services and other exclusive benefits. Additionally to this, the Saks website is easy to navigate and offers many useful features, including filters that allow shoppers to look at items that are available for same day delivery or to purchase from stores.

In addition to the company's two flagship stores in the city, Saks operates ten smaller Saks Off 5th and eight resort-style stores. The company also maintains an e-commerce website that has been upgraded in order to handle more traffic. The site now offers more products, search results and enhanced filtering options that make it easier for customers to find what they're looking to find.

The company's digital luxury platform, Saks Limitless, serves a small but growing segment of customers with high spending limits and includes personal stylists and access to one-of-a-kind merchandise and events. The program will expand in 2021 to be aligned with Saks its spinoff as a digital pure-play from parent company Hudson's Bay Co.

The Saks site has a huge assortment of designer clothes and accessories such as bags, shoes and accessories from brands like Chanel and Gucci. The elegant interior and outstanding service create an unparalleled shopping experience. The online store also provides a variety of cosmetics such as makeup and skincare products as well as fragrance.

H&M

H&M is a major retailer of fashion, offers an extensive selection of clothes for a low cost. Its success is based on its ability to recognize trends in fashion and quickly deliver affordable versions of the latest trends to its stores. It also keeps its prices low because it purchases directly from suppliers. The company also focuses heavily on localization and adjusting products to specific markets. H&M has 4,288 stores around the world which is a major challenging task for a multinational company.

H&M is known for its cheap clothing and its significant environmental impact. The company is committed to improving the conditions of its workers and lessen its impact on the environment. This approach has made the company a popular shopping destination for a lot of consumers.

The tiered loyalty program offered by the company is a different way H&M attempts to gain customer loyalty. The program provides customers with an electronic member ID that is valid online and in-store. This ID can be used to earn rewards or reduce return fees. It has been a profitable strategy for H&M increasing membership and creating a sense of exclusivity among its loyal customers.

H&M was the source of controversy in the past. This included accusations of cultural appropriation, and workplace abuses in its factories. The company has made great progress in improving the supply chain and is committed to a sustainable business model. In addition to its environmental initiatives, H&M has partnered with designers such as Jeremy Scott and Moschino to create limited-edition collections for the store.
